Description

This security bulletin contains information about 5 secuirty vulnerabilities.


1) Security restrictions bypass (CVE-ID: CVE-2018-10861)

The vulnerability allows an adjacent authenticated attacker to bypass security restrictions on the target system.

The vulnerability exists in ceph branches master, mimic, luminous and jewel due to improper handling of user-supplied requests by ceph mon. An adjacent attacker with read access to ceph can delete, create ceph storage pools and corrupt snapshot images.


2) Security restrictions bypass (CVE-ID: CVE-2018-1128)

The vulnerability allows an adjacent attacker to conduct replay attack on the target system.

The vulnerability exists in ceph branches master, mimic, luminous and jewel due to cephx authentication protocol did not verify ceph clients correctly. An adjacent attacker with access to ceph cluster network who is able to sniff packets on network can authenticate with ceph service, perform actions allowed by ceph service, conduct replay attack and bypass security restrictions.


3) Security restrictions bypass (CVE-ID: CVE-2018-1129)

The vulnerability allows an adjacent attacker to bypass security restrictions on the target system.

The vulnerability exists in ceph branches master, mimic, luminous and jewel due to improper handling of signature calculation by cephx authentication protocol. An adjacent attacker with access to ceph cluster network who is able to alter the message payload can bypass signature checks done by cephx protocol to conduct further attacks.


4) Information disclosure (CVE-ID: CVE-2018-14662)

The vulnerability allows a remote authenticated attacker to obtain potentially sensitive information.

The vulnerability exists due to information exposure. A remote attacker read only permissions can steal dm-crypt encryption keys used in ceph disk encryption.


5) Memory corruption (CVE-ID: CVE-2018-16846)

The vulnerability allows a remote authenticated attacker to perform a denial of service (DoS) attack.

The vulnerability exists in the RADOS Gateway (RGW) code base due to boundary error in the ListBucket max-keys function during bucket listing operations. A remote attacker with Ceph RGW user permissions can trigger memory corruption and perform a denial of service attack against object maps (OMAPs) holding bucket indexes.
